dont think the Panthers will be going anywhere
plus if they did fall over there would be no way known that the council wouldnt be carving it all up and extending the shopping precint - prime real estate


Not allowed to mate, there was a clause when the land was donated by the Smith family that it must ALWAYS be used for recreational use. The council did offer to build new facilities in the mid 90's IIRC next to the North Lakes Golf Course, at that stage Anderson Walk was going to be like Salisbury's John St, the motion never went anywhere obviously.
